Message type: E = Error
Message class: FCML - Message Class FCML
Message number: 006
Message text: Post to valuation 5, 6, 7 only with Alternative Valuation appl. (CUM)

- Post to valuation 5, 6, 7 only with Alternative Valuation appl. (CUM) ?The SAP error message FCML006 indicates that a posting to valuation types 5, 6, or 7 is only allowed with the Alternative Valuation application (CUM). This error typically arises in the context of financial accounting and asset accounting when trying to post transactions that are not compatible with the specified valuation types.
Cause:
- Valuation Type Restrictions: Valuation types 5, 6, and 7 are often associated with specific valuation methods or alternative valuation approaches in SAP. The system restricts postings to these valuation types unless the Alternative Valuation application is being used.
- Configuration Issues: The configuration settings in the asset accounting module may not be set up correctly to allow postings to these valuation types.
- Transaction Type: The transaction type being used may not be compatible with the valuation types in question.
Solution:
- Check Configuration: Review the configuration settings for asset accounting and ensure that the valuation types are correctly set up. This includes checking the settings for alternative valuation methods.
- Use Alternative Valuation Application: If you need to post to valuation types 5, 6, or 7, ensure that you are using the Alternative Valuation application (CUM) as required by the system.
- Review Transaction Types: Ensure that the transaction type you are using is appropriate for the valuation type you are trying to post to. You may need to adjust the transaction type or use a different one that is compatible.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on the valuation types and their usage.
